Stanley Park isn't so much a divide as a chasm these days, with Everton in 14th and Liverpool in third with almost twice as many points. As if this fixture needed any more antipathy, it's Rafael Benitez's first Merseyside derby in the blue half of the city. The Spaniard is in a sticky situation, with the Toffees winless since September, having lost five of their last seven. However, considering the shambles of a squad he inherited, the criticism being directed at him seems as much to do with his Liverpool links as the team's long-running plight.
The Reds are once again looking like a well-oiled machine, breakneck counter attacks led by Mohamed Salah, Sadio Mane and Diogo Jota cutting through opponents with ease, in that typical Jurgen Klopp manner.

- VPN - standing for virtual private network - offers security and anonymity as you browse online, using set protocols to encrypt your data and make it unreadable to outsiders.
- As a part of that, you can also switch your IP address, which identifies your location.
- Most VPNs offer a list of locations where its servers are based to join. Connecting to them switches your IP to appear as if you're browsing from that country/city. In turn, you can then access content locked to that country.
